The phrase “venezolanos en la nba” refers to Venezuelan basketball players who have competed or are currently competing in the National Basketball Association, a professional basketball league in North America. It denotes a specific subset of athletes representing Venezuela on an international stage in a highly competitive sport.
The presence of athletes from Venezuela in the NBA carries significance for several reasons. It can inspire young basketball players within Venezuela, providing role models and demonstrating the potential for success at the highest level of the sport. Furthermore, it enhances the visibility of Venezuelan basketball and can contribute to increased interest and investment in the sport within the country. Historically, the participation of international players, including those from Venezuela, has broadened the global appeal and diversity of the NBA.

Scoring Prowess and Offensive Contributions
Venezuelan players have demonstrated their value through their scoring contributions, assisting in offensive plays, and demonstrating strategic gameplay. For example, Greivis Vsquez, known for his playmaking and scoring ability, made significant contributions to the teams he played for, showcasing the potential for Venezuelan guards to compete at the NBA level. These players’ offensive contributions not only aided their teams but also heightened visibility for basketball from Venezuela.
-
Defensive Impact and Rebounding Abilities
Beyond scoring, some Venezuelan players have distinguished themselves through defensive contributions and rebounding. While not always reflected in high-profile statistics, solid defense and rebounding are critical for team success. Players like Oscar Torres made their impacts through hustle plays. These contributions demonstrate a well-rounded skill set capable of competing at the NBA level.

Frequently Asked Questions Regarding Venezuelan Participation in the NBA
The following questions address common inquiries and provide factual information concerning Venezuelan players in the National Basketball Association.
Question 1: What is the total number of Venezuelan players who have competed in the NBA?
The precise number fluctuates, but generally fewer than ten Venezuelan players have reached the NBA. Tracking precise figures requires continuous monitoring due to player movement and roster changes. This figure is small when compared to players from other countries.
Question 2: Who was the first Venezuelan player to participate in the NBA?
Carl Herrera is recognized as the first Venezuelan player to play in the NBA. His entry marked a significant milestone for Venezuelan basketball.
Question 3: What positions have Venezuelan players typically played in the NBA?
Venezuelan players have occupied various positions, including guards, forwards, and centers. This indicates a range of skills and playing styles represented by Venezuelan talent.
Question 4: What are some of the challenges faced by Venezuelan players transitioning to the NBA?
Challenges include adapting to a new culture, overcoming language barriers, and adjusting to the higher level of competition. The NBA requires significant physical and mental fortitude.
